Established in 1881, Maharaja Sayajirao University of Baroda is an open university, which was initially known as Baroda College. Founded by Maharaja Pratap Singh Rao Gaekwad, it was granted the status of a university in 1949. The main building, Faculty of Arts is designed in the Indo-Saracenic style

Admission to Maharaja Sayajirao University of Baroda is done on the basis of merit as well as entrance Test. In some courses admission process involves merit and personal interview while, in a few courses group discussion is also one the admission criteria.

MSU Baroda's Faculty of Commerce infra is basic but solid gold for a govt uni-huge campus with everything you need without fancy extras. Classrooms are spacious with projectors for accounting lectures, fans/AC in key spots, and boards that don't ghost out. Commerce labs have computers for tally practice and stats software; not top-tier but reliable for group assignments. The library's legendary-massive, hi-tech with commerce journals, e-resources, and quiet zones open late for exam preps. Hostels are affordable (₹40 mess meals, clean rooms), sports fields for cricket/football, and a big auditorium for sem fests. Canteen's cheap chai-samosa heaven. Downsides? Some buildings feel old-school, Wi-Fi spotty in peaks, maintenance lags post-monsoon. But green lawns and walkable campus make it chill. Beats my coaching classes-practical for B.Com basics like business law. For 10k fees, it's unbeatable comfort.
